Fabrication of an olive-like BiVO4 hierarchical architecture with enhanced visible-light photocatalytic activity

Bin WangLingju GuoTao He

Year: 2016 Journal:   RSC Advances Vol: 6 (36)Pages: 30115-30124   Publisher: Royal Society of Chemistry

Abstract

The olive-like BiVO4 hierarchical architecture can be synthesized by a facile, template-free hydrothermal method, which shows high visible-light photocatalytic activity for degradation of methylene blue molecules.
